WebOct 25, 2024 · 4. Balance your cargo carefully as you maneuver the dolly. Keep the cart at such an angle that the weight of the item remains evenly distributed over the wheels. Push the dolly along with a slow, unhurried pace, feeling for changes in the distribution of the weight and making adjustments as needed. Editor’s Rating: Quick Facts: Weight Capacity: 10,000 lbs Tongue Weight Capacity: 1,000 lbs Wheels: Two 9.25” wheels WebDolly Varden look like, and are often confused with, Arctic char. Dolly Varden generally have a greenish body with many small (smaller than the pupil of the eye) spots, a relatively-thick caudal peduncle (constriction in body at base of tail fin), and a slightly-forked tail.
